7. Don't procrastinate.Putting off that report that's due at the end of week until Thursday afternoon will leave you feeling plenty stressed. Giving yourself ample time to get tasks done will help you feel less frazzled and stay motivated. Plus, you can score brownie points with your boss by getting projects done ahead of time!
8. Make a 3-task to-do list.A mile-long list of things to do each week can make you feel overwhelmed and anxious. Instead, allow yourself to feel a sense of accomplishment every day by creating a more manageable three-item to-do list. You'll be surprised at how much more you get done by shortening your list!
